WHAT IS SUPERDAT MANAGER UTILITY?
The SuperDAT Manager Utility creates SuperDAT
installation packages for distribution to computers
on your network. SuperDAT installation packages are
used to update your McAfee anti-virus products on
supported platforms.
The package you create can contain the scan engine
alone, DAT files alone, or combinations of these
files and other McAfee update files. Refer to the
SuperDAT Manager Product Guide to learn about which
packages you can create with the SuperDAT Manager
Utility.

WHAT ARE DAT FILES?
Detection definition (DAT) files contain up-to-date
signatures and other information that McAfee
anti-virus products use to protect your computer
against the thousands of potentially unwanted
programs. McAfee releases new DAT files regularly to
provide protection against new threats that appear
each month. Download and install the latest DAT
files to ensure that your anti-virus software can
protect your system or network against the latest
threats.

WHAT IS SCAN ENGINE?
The McAfee scan engine contains the program logic
necessary to scan files at particular points,
process and pattern-match virus definitions with
data it finds in your files, decrypt and run
potentially unwanted code in an emulated
environment, apply heuristic techniques to recognize
new threats, and remove infectious code from
legitimate files. McAfee anti-virus products help to
feed files to the engine for processing, integrate
with various parts of your computer s operating
system to intercept files as they execute or as you
work with them, and provide an interface you can use
to configure various scan settings.

CHANGED FEATURES
- For SDAT Manager 2.5.0 to work with older
scripts, change the "uTargetPlatform" field's
value to "1" in the corresponding .INI file.
- The SDAT executable package generated with SDAT
Manager 2.5.0 cannot be directly checked-in to
ePO like it used to be for the previous
versions. You must create an ePO deployable
package from the SDAT executable package, which
could be checked in into ePO and deployed
seamlessly like earlier SDAT Managers. For more
information, refer to "CREATING EPO
DEPLOYABLE SDAT PACKAGE" section.
- SDAT Manager 2.5.0 does not support updating
uncompressed V1 DATS like SCAN.DAT, NAMES.DAT,
and CLEAN.DAT as they have reached End-Of-Life.
All McAfee products using these DATs are not
longer supported either.
- All features of SuperDAT Manager 2.5 remain
intact as in version 2.3.1 and 2.2.

CREATING EPO DEPLOYABLE SDAT PACKAGE
Prerequisite:
- You need the "ePOSign" tool to sign the
Pkgcatalog.xml file into Pkgcatalog.z and
encrypt the other scripts.
- The SDAT package that you want to use as a ePO
deployable package.

To create the ePO deployable package:


1. Copy the files PkgCatalog.xml, SuperDATDet.mcs
and SuperDATInstall.mcs from the folder
<SDAT_MAN_root_Folder>\eposcripts\> into a new
folder. For example, C:\ePO_SDAT.
2. Copy the SDAT package into the folder
c:\ePO_SDAT and rename it to SETUP.EXE.
3. From the command prompt, go to the folder where
the ePOSign tool is located and execute the
following command:
Eposign.exe c:\ePO_SDAT\PkgCatalog.xml .mcs /a
Make sure to replace "c:\ePO_SDAT" with the
complete path of the folder where the scripts
were copied.
4. Verify if the signing was successful and ensure
that there were no errors. Delete the file
PkgCatalog.xml from c:\ePO_SDAT.
5. Create a ZIP archive containing all the files
from the above folder, and sign the ZIP file
using ePOSign tool.
6. Now you can use the ZIP file to check-in to the
ePolicy Orchestrator Master repository.
IMPORTANT:
Ensure to make a fresh copy of the files from
"<SDAT_MAN_root_Folder>\eposcripts", instead
of reusing the files which were used to
create the earlier packages. The signing
process modifies the .MCS files and running
the tool again on these files would result in
an unusable ePO package.

KNOWN ISSUES
The following list describes known issues for this
release of the software product.
1. You cannot create a SuperDAT package with a file
name that exceeds 204 characters.
2. The SuperDAT Manager Utility log file cannot
exceed 100KB in size. If the log file exceeds
this size, the utility deletes the oldest 20
percent of the file to make room for additional
log entries.
3. If you install the SuperDAT package to update
and upgrade an existing version of software, then
you install a later version of the same software,
you must reinstall the SuperDAT package to ensure
that you have the most recent DAT files.
For example, if you install VirusScan 4.5.1
software, then later install VirusScan
Enterprise 7.0; you must install the SuperDAT
package again to ensure that you have the most
recent engine and DAT files.
4. The SuperDAT package installer works within the
existing security structures for your system. For
Windows NT systems that run McAfee version 4.5.x
anti-virus products, you typically must have
certain administrator rights to upgrade the scan
engine for your anti-virus software. Those rights
are required to stop and start system services.
Logging on to the system with the same identity
and rights that you used to install your
anti-virus software should give you sufficient
privileges.
5. If you try to deploy an EXTRA.DAT file with a
time and date stamp that is earlier than the time
and date stamp for your current DAT files, the
EXTRA.DAT file does not install correctly.
This can occur if you configured your computer
to download new DAT files automatically through
the AutoUpdate utility, then you use the
SuperDAT package or another method to distribute
an EXTRA.DAT file that McAfee released before
the regular DAT file update.
To work around this issue you can:
a. Use the SuperDAT Manager Utility to create a
SuperDAT package that has both the regular
DAT file update and the EXTRA.DAT file that
you want to deploy.
b. Configure your anti-virus software to use the
AutoUpdate utility to download and install
these files from a central server. The
SuperDAT Manager Utility does not reject
EXTRA.DAT files with time and date stamps
earlier than the installed DAT files.
6. The SuperDAT package installer does NOT support
Lotus Domino partition servers. It does support
GroupShield Domino in its single-server mode.
7. In order to update GroupShield Domino software,
the SuperDAT package installer requires that the
Lotus Domino server have server administrator
rights. If the Domino server does not, the
SuperDAT package installer displays this error
message:
"The SuperDAT package installer cannot stop
GroupShield services on this server because
it does not have Lotus Domino Server
Administrative privileges."
To ensure that the Domino server has server
administrator rights, add the fully qualified
server name to the Administrators field in the
Current Server document within the Names and
Addresses Book. After you do so, restart the
Lotus Domino server. The SuperDAT package
installer can then update the DAT and engine
files for your software.
Follow these steps:
a. Open the Lotus Domino Administrator
application.
b. Click the Configuration tab, then click the
Server "twistie."
c. Click the Current Server Document, then click
"Edit Server."
d. Expand the Administrators field to display a
list of address books.
e. Select your server's address book, then
select your server.
f. Click "Add" to add that server to the list
box to the right, then click "OK."
g. Click "OK" again.
h. Click "Save," and then "Close."
i. Restart your Domino server.

8. If the DAT and engine files are deleted from


GroupShield for Domino installation folders, the
update of DAT and engine files using SuperDAT
package fails. The error message logged is
"Unable to determine the version information of
the specified file."
9. The hotkey shortcut does not work for the
"Finish" button in the last screen of the
SuperDat Manager Utility and the SuperDAT
packages in some languages.
10. On Spanish operating systems, the popup that
appears before machine reboot contains clipped
text.
11. The hotkey shortcut does not work for the "Next"
button in the Dutch SuperDAT package.
12. During the creation of an SDAT package through
SDM, if the versions of the files mcscan32.dll
and config.dat (those present in the root
directory) are mismatched, DAT swapping does not
work. Ensure that these two files are never
replaced or changed.
13. If a SuperDAT package with EXTRA.DAT is used to
forcibly update (using /f switch) on
PortalShield 2.0/GroupShield for Lotus Domino
7.0/GroupShield for Microsoft Exchange 7.0, with
the system having the same DAT version and
EXTRA.DAT folder, the update succeeds. However,
it logs the message "An error occurred during
the update" for extra.dat.
14. If a SuperDAT package with EXTRA.DAT is used to
update DAT files on PortalShield 2.0/GroupShield
for Lotus Domino 7.0/GroupShield for Microsoft
Exchange 7.0 system with two DAT folders with at
least one of them having an EXTRA.DAT file and
the same DAT version as in the package, the
update succeeds. However, it logs the message
"An error occurred during the update" for
extra.dat.
15. After VirusScan Enterprise is updated using a
SuperDAT package, an attempt to rollback DATs
fails.
16. When a SuperDAT package with DAT and EXTRA.DAT
files is updated on PortalShield 2.0, the update
fails if VirusScan Enterprise 8.5 and
GroupShield for Lotus Domino 7.0/GroupShield for
Microsoft Exchange 7.0 coexist on the same
machine and neither product has an EXTRA.DAT
file.
17. If first an upgrade then a downgrade is
performed on PortalShield 2.0/GroupShield for
Lotus Domino 7.0/GroupShield for Microsoft
Exchange 7.0 with a DAT and EXTRA.DAT package
followed by an update with a package containing
extra.dat or only extra.dat, the update happens
successfully. However, there is an extra.dat
update failure message.
18. Sometimes while updating the 64-bit Engine
"Mcsan64a.Dll" on VirusScan Enterprise 8.7i with
an Engine-only SDAT package, the following error
may occur:
"Product already running latest engine files."
NOTE:
Users can still install the 64-bit engine by
relaunching the SDAT package after waiting
for a minute. The SuperDAT package installer
this time would give a similar error for the
32-bit engine update, but the 64-bit Engine
update would succeed.
19. If the Antivirus files are already in use, the
SuperDAT package installer may prompt the user
to reboot the computer. The updated Engine/DAT
files will be not used by the product until the
user reboots the computer.
